What is the difference between desiccant dehumidification and traditional dehumidification?
Desiccant dehumidification uses a desiccant material to absorb moisture from the air, while traditional dehumidification uses a refrigerant to cool the air and condense moisture. Desiccant dehumidification is more effective in high-humidity environments and can remove more moisture from the air.
